OUAZ Home for Three Matches

THE AGENDA
The OUAZ men's volleyball team will begin a five-match homestand with three matches this week. They welcome Menlo for a non-conference match on Friday at 3:30 p.m. before facing Westcliff in another non-conference match that night at 7 p.m. The week concludes on Saturday at 11 a.m. with a Golden State Athletic Conference match against UC Merced.

ABOUT THE SPIRIT
OUAZ returns home with a 10-6 overall record and riding a four-match winning streak. They are 3-4 in GSAC play where they sit tied for third with three conference matches remaining. The Spirit are 3-1 at home this season.
 
The Spirit start the week hitting .204 while averaging 11.2 kills per set. OUAZ ranks second in the GSAC with an average of 1.53 service aces per set while allowing 1.0 aces per set to the opposition.
 
OUAZ leads the GSAC in holding opponents to .144 hitting and they are allowing the opposition 9.6 kills per set. The Spirit also lead the conference by getting 9.76 digs pet set and they are averaging 1.84 blocks per set.
 
Jacob Smith leads the team by averaging 3.13 kills per set and he is hitting .156. Jacob Vander Beek adds 3.03 kills per set and .203 hitting. James Yahner is hitting .218 with a team-high 110 kills. Yahner also leads the team with 17 service aces.
 
Andrew de'Leon averages 8.57 assists and 1.38 digs per set this season. His 360 assists are tops on the club. Ian Fields has 118 assists and averages 5.62 assists per set.
 
Joaquin Santa Cruz currently leads the Spirit with 136 digs and with an average of 2.78 digs per set. Colin Donisthorpe has a team-bets 40 blocks to average 0.80 blocks per set.
 
SERIES NOTES
OUAZ leads the all-time series against Menlo, 4-1. The team have split two meetings this season with each winning on their home floor.
 
The Spirit lead the series against Westcliff 1-0 after earning a 3-set win over the Warriors earlier this season.
 
UC Merced holds a 2-1 edge in the all-time series with the Spirit lone win coming at home last season. Both Spirit losses have come in five sets, including earlier this season on the road.
